基于软件模拟的虚拟机系统故障插入工具  被引量:2

Software simulation-based fault injection tool of virtual machine system

在线阅读下载全文

作  者:车建华[1] 何钦铭[1] 陈建海[1] 王备[1] 

机构地区:[1]浙江大学计算机科学与技术学院,浙江杭州310027

出  处:《浙江大学学报(工学版)》2011年第4期614-620,共7页Journal of Zhejiang University:Engineering Science

基  金:国家"973"重点基础研究发展规划资助项目(2007CB310900)

摘  要:对虚拟机系统故障插入工具所涉及的故障模型、插桩方式、触发机制和监控跟踪等进行研究.通过统计分析各种虚拟机系统的故障症状,给出虚拟机系统的典型故障模型(包括故障类型、故障位置、发生模型和持续时间等)及实现代码.在研究虚拟机系统架构和故障插入实现原理的基础上,采用软件模拟方法基于Xen系统设计一个故障插入工具——SFIVE,介绍相应的插桩方式、触发机制和监控机制.实验分析表明,SFIVE具有较高的虚拟机系统故障覆盖率,能够激活和监控与大部分虚拟机相关的插桩故障.The mechanism involved by fault injection tools for virtual machine system such as failure model, injection mode, trigging mechanism, monitor and trace was studied. The typical failure model (including fault type, fault location, occurrence mechanism and duration) and its implementation were proposed by statistically analyzing the fault symptoms occurring in various virtual machine systems. By investigating the architecture of virtual machine system and the principle of fault injection, a fault injection tool for Xen system using software simulation method was designed--software fault injector for virtualized environments (SFIVE), and its injection mode, trigging mechanism, monitor and trace were introduced. Experimental results show that SFIVE has higher fault type coverage of virtual machine system, and can activate and monitor most of fault types related to virtual machine.

关 键 词:故障插入 虚拟机 虚拟机管理器 可靠性评测 

分 类 号:TP393[自动化与计算机技术—计算机应用技术]

 

参考文献:

正在载入数据...

 

二级参考文献:

正在载入数据...

 

耦合文献:

正在载入数据...

 

引证文献:

正在载入数据...

 

二级引证文献:

正在载入数据...

 

同被引文献:

正在载入数据...

 

相关期刊文献:

正在载入数据...

相关的主题
相关的作者对象
相关的机构对象